…ng container startup" This reverts commit 5769863. The reverted commit breaks uid detection and images which are using a different uid than 0 will run as root (0). E.g. in my case many things just were broken because I like to use pod security policies and all the non-root-images did not start after the update to v1.14.2 with the error message Error: container has runAsNonRoot and image will run as root Workaround is to use a Security Context which defines the uid to use so that pods don't depend on the USER defined in the images.

This is not a cherry-pick. This is just a revert of the commit which caused the breakage in 1,14.2. As said before, just by looking at the little commit which caused the breakage in 1.14.2, I can't say if it also causes the same breakage in the master. And I don't have a cluster > 1.14.2 to test. I've tested and using a kubelet 1.14.2 with the reverted commit and it works, but besides that I can't comment on what happens in the master. |
